Asystent AI
Sonoff TH10 a obsłu...
 
Powiadomienia
Wyczyść wszystko

Sonoff TH10 a obsługa I2C

4 Wpisów
2 Użytkownicy
1 Reactions
1,730 Wyświetleń
wojtek_gtx
(@wojtek_gtx)
Wpisów: 542
Ekspert Patron Strony Donator 2K19, Donator 2K20, Donator 2K21, Donator 2K22, Donator 2K24, Donator 2K25
Autor tematu
Translate
English
Spanish
French
German
Italian
Portuguese
Russian
Chinese
Japanese
Korean
Arabic
Hindi
Dutch
Polish
Turkish
Vietnamese
Thai
Swedish
Danish
Finnish
Norwegian
Czech
Hungarian
Romanian
Greek
Hebrew
Indonesian
Malay
Ukrainian
Bulgarian
Croatian
Slovak
Slovenian
Serbian
Lithuanian
Latvian
Estonian
 
[#1479]

Witam
Szykuje mi się mały projekt i chciałem się poradzić czy pod Sonoff TH16 z wgranym espeasy podepnę po I2C ADS1115+ SHT20. ADS potrzebuję pod wejście analogowe pod czujnik wilgotności gleby.

Najbardziej interesuje mnie czy po tym złączu jack jest taka możliwość, czy każdy TH10 i TH16 ma gniazdo ?

Wilgotność gleby

SHT20

I czy to wszystko wytrzyma w szklarnii ??


 
Dodane : 28/01/2020 12:45 am
isom
 isom
(@isom)
Wpisów: 5319
Szef wszystkich szefów Moderator Zasłużony dla Forum, Donator 2K19, Donator 2K20
Translate
English
Spanish
French
German
Italian
Portuguese
Russian
Chinese
Japanese
Korean
Arabic
Hindi
Dutch
Polish
Turkish
Vietnamese
Thai
Swedish
Danish
Finnish
Norwegian
Czech
Hungarian
Romanian
Greek
Hebrew
Indonesian
Malay
Ukrainian
Bulgarian
Croatian
Slovak
Slovenian
Serbian
Lithuanian
Latvian
Estonian
 

@wojtek_gtx a dlaczego chcesz w tak niesprzyjającym środowisku stosować elementy wykonawcze ( przekaźnik) z czujnikami w jednym ?

Ja bym raczej robił moduły wykonawcze ( moduły z przekaźnikami) w innym pomieszczeniu a do szklarni  tylko przewody sterujące  . Takie rozwiązanie o jakim myślisz i tak nie załatwi wszystkich potrzeb, bo przecież znacznie więcej przekaźników potrzeba niż czujników. Nie jestem ogrodnikiem, ale na pewno zamontował bym kilka czujników wilgotności i obliczał średnią , dodatkowo czujnik przepływu wody na głównym zasileniu żeby w przypadku awarii któregoś czujnika nie przelać , można przecież przyjąć na podstawie kilku intensywnych nawodnień ile wody potrzeba i zrobić taki warunek z zapasem. 

Pewnie przyda się obsługa siłowników do wietrzenia + jakiś wentyl lub  kilka zależnie od wielkości tej szklarni. Myślę że powinieneś przy takim projekcie starać się nie robić zbitki kilku czujników obsługiwanych jedną elektroniką , bo jak coś padnie to wszystkie czujniki zaświrują . Zresztą ja bym zrobił kilka miejsc z których można zasilić czujniki i same czujniki z możliwością przeniesienia w inne miejsce. Chyba że to mała szklarnia gdzie zawsze tylko pomidory 🙂 , ale przy większej szklarni często zmiana uprawy wymusza zmianę ustawienia skrzynek itp .   


 
Dodane : 28/01/2020 9:25 am
wojtek_gtx zareagował
wojtek_gtx
(@wojtek_gtx)
Wpisów: 542
Ekspert Patron Strony Donator 2K19, Donator 2K20, Donator 2K21, Donator 2K22, Donator 2K24, Donator 2K25
Autor tematu
Translate
English
Spanish
French
German
Italian
Portuguese
Russian
Chinese
Japanese
Korean
Arabic
Hindi
Dutch
Polish
Turkish
Vietnamese
Thai
Swedish
Danish
Finnish
Norwegian
Czech
Hungarian
Romanian
Greek
Hebrew
Indonesian
Malay
Ukrainian
Bulgarian
Croatian
Slovak
Slovenian
Serbian
Lithuanian
Latvian
Estonian
 

@isom

Kurde @Isom zawsze mi zabijesz ćwieka, ale dobrze, dzięki człowiek całe życie się uczy.
W sumie potrzebuję jakieś 6-7 przekaźników więc może zastosuję 2 x sonoff 4CH bo one mogą działać jako zwykłe włączniki na 12V i zamontuję je poza obiektem a samo sterowanie modułami już dociągnę kablami
Czujniki zrobię na Wemos D1 mini tam mam analog więc wilgotność gleby będzie mi mierzyło no i podepnę do tego czujnik TEMP/HUM, tylko nie wiem na jaką odległość mogę zrobić okablowanie między wemos a czujnik Si7021 ?
Powiedz mi jak zrobić uśrednienie kilku wyników które mam w domoticzu np wilgotności  ?

Póki co to kolega poprosił o pomoc w takim temacie i będzie małe środowisko testowe ale już tęż produkcyjne więc wolał bym mu niczego nie ususzyć  ... 😉


 
Dodane : 28/01/2020 3:13 pm
isom
 isom
(@isom)
Wpisów: 5319
Szef wszystkich szefów Moderator Zasłużony dla Forum, Donator 2K19, Donator 2K20
Translate
English
Spanish
French
German
Italian
Portuguese
Russian
Chinese
Japanese
Korean
Arabic
Hindi
Dutch
Polish
Turkish
Vietnamese
Thai
Swedish
Danish
Finnish
Norwegian
Czech
Hungarian
Romanian
Greek
Hebrew
Indonesian
Malay
Ukrainian
Bulgarian
Croatian
Slovak
Slovenian
Serbian
Lithuanian
Latvian
Estonian
 

@wojtek_gtx długości przewodów w magistrali I2C ograniczona jest jedynie jej maksymalną pojemnością, która wynosi 400 pF, ten rodzaj magistrali został stworzony do połączeń między PCB na krótkich odcinkach, ale jak kupisz czujniki z rezystorami 4,7k czyli z pull up-em to na 2- 3 m powinno działać , dużo też zależy od częstotliwości odczytów ale myślę że w takiej szklarni wystarczy odczyt  co 5 min i będzie ok . Co do tych średnich to na początek proponuję zrobić sobie w blockly tak żeby sprawdzać wilgotność z dwóch najbliższych czujników i jak na obu spadnie poniżej założeń to uruchamiać nawadnianie. Można to oczywiście zrobić w dzVents i wyliczać średnią , ale jak taki skrypt po jakiejś aktualizacji przestanie działać to kto go poprawi ? Z czasem jak opanujesz LUA lub dzVents to sobie to zamienisz.


 
Dodane : 28/01/2020 7:54 pm
Udostępnij: